**【What is Red Water Oolong】** After the rise of high mountain tea, the market demand changed, and the traditional frozen top oolong was gradually replaced by the fragrant oolong tea. In order to distinguish it from the fragrant frozen top, Mr. Ji Ye named it after the red water oolong. https://live.staticflickr.com/65535/50450582278_710fe23036_b.jpg My grandfather likes this kind of tea very much. For him, this is what tea looks like in his impression. The most classic and most famous Taiwanese tea is the traditional frozen top oolong, but due to changes in the market and a long production time, this skill has gradually disappeared, replaced by a formulaic production process.
